Newfoundland Cod au Gratin

A comforting and rich baked dish featuring flaky cod, a creamy bรฉchamel sauce, and a crispy breadcrumb topping, showcasing Newfoundland's strong fishing heritage.

๐Ÿง‚ ์žฌ๋ฃŒ

  • 1 kg Fresh cod fillets(skinless and boneless, cut into 2-inch pieces)
  • 60 g Butter
  • 60 g All-purpose flour
  • 750 ml Milk(warmed)
  • 150 g Cheddar cheese(grated)
  • 1 tsp Salt
  • 0.5 tsp Black pepper(freshly ground)
  • 0.25 tsp Nutmeg(freshly grated)
  • 50 g Breadcrumbs(panko or fresh)
  • 2 tbsp Parsley(chopped, for garnish)

๐Ÿ’ก ์ „๋ฌธ๊ฐ€ ํŒ

  • โœ“Ensure the milk is warm to prevent lumps in the bรฉchamel sauce.
  • โœ“Don't overcook the cod; it will continue to cook in the oven.
  • โœ“For extra flavor, add a pinch of cayenne pepper to the sauce.

โœจ ๋ณ€ํ˜• ์•„์ด๋””์–ด

์ด ๋ ˆ์‹œํ”ผ๋ฅผ ๋‚˜๋งŒ์˜ ์Šคํƒ€์ผ๋กœ ๋ฐ”๊พธ๋Š” ์˜๊ฐ

  • Add cooked shrimp or scallops along with the cod.
  • Incorporate finely chopped onion or leek into the bรฉchamel for added depth.
  • Use a mix of cheeses like Gruyรจre or Swiss for a different flavor profile.
